Service Boundaries in Vibe Coding: How to Stop AI Prompts from Creating Tight Coupling
Service Boundaries in Vibe Coding: How to Stop AI Prompts from Creating Tight Coupling

Tamara Weed, Jun, 26 2026

Learn how to prevent tight coupling in vibe coding by defining strict service boundaries. Discover strategies like constitutional architecture, modular monoliths, and ADRs to keep AI-generated code maintainable.
